As a Member of the UK Parliament for 20 years between 1997 and 2019, working with the University of Oxford Mindfulness Centre, Chris Ruane introduced mindfulness to 280 politicians and 450 members of their staff. With the Mindfulness Initiative, he has also helped to establish parliamentary practices in 10 other parliaments around the world. He is currently a trustee at the University of Oxford Mindfulness Centre, Chair of Trustees of Ruby Wax’s Frazzled Cafe Charity, Chair of the Mindfulness Initiative’s international political network and a member of the newly formed Mindfulness Wales. This episode draws on the experiences of working within the field of mindfulness in a Parliamentary setting.
